        http://buffalobills.com/blog/index.jsp?blogger_id=1


        SOUND FAMILIAR?: Proof positive that this Bills team is a reflection of their coach came in the words from Marcus Stroud after the comeback win Sunday. The even-keeled nature of Dick Jauron can be found in Stroud's comments below.
        "Like I said in the preseason, we have the potential to be a good team," said Stroud. "It is only Week Three and it is early. It is good to have these types of wins, close wins and going out there grinding them out. We have a long season and a lot of things we can do better. We are going to go back and get better and just take it one week at a time and see where it goes."

        If that's not a Dick Jauron 'steady as we go' type comment I don't know what is.

        The point is this team is following their head coach's lead, which is a good thing. A 3-0 start is great, but no one in that locker room is getting full of themselves.

        Personally I don't think there are really any personalities in that locker room that would, but Jauron is good about keeping his team focused. It's a unified group that keeps one another accountable, and that usually translates into consistent success week to week.
